For large-scale production of liquid products, quantitative filling is currently commonly used, and quantitative methods are important during liquid production.
1. The method of measuring cups. This type of method first injects the liquid into a quantitative cup, and then injects it into a bottle. This method is more accurate in quantitative analysis, but it is not suitable for materials with high viscosity, and is commonly used for filling products with lower viscosity such as alcohol.
2. Method of controlling liquid level height. The volume of the filled material is equal to the volume inside the bottle, and the filling amount is determined by the volume of the bottle. This method is not only simple and easy to operate, but also does not require the assistance of other equipment. However, due to the significant impact of the volumetric accuracy inside the bottle on the filling accuracy, the measurement accuracy is low.
3. Quantitative pump quantitative method. Use power to control the movement of the piston, then suck the material from the storage cylinder into the piston cylinder, and then inject it into the container through pressure.
